Qualifications

To excel in this role, you should possess a Bachelor’s degree in construction management or civil engineering, coupled with a minimum of 5 years of relevant experience, or an equivalent combination of education and experience. Experience with scheduling, estimating, and project controls software is essential. Additionally, you must hold a valid driver's license for travel to project sites.

About the job

Join Michels Construction, Inc. and embrace a career filled with variety and challenges! Our extensive operations across North America reflect our commitment to delivering safe, high-quality, and cost-effective construction solutions with minimal disruption to the public. We specialize in a diverse range of heavy civil projects including wharfs, ports, dams, water resiliency initiatives, wastewater treatment plants, pump stations, bridges, railways, and more. Your work will not only shape infrastructure but significantly enhance the quality of life in communities. Discover how joining our team can transform your career!

As a Project Manager in the Heavy Civil sector, you will oversee a phase of a large complex project or manage multiple medium-sized projects valued over $500K and up to $10M. Your primary responsibilities will include planning, directing, and coordinating project activities to ensure successful completion within the specified timelines and budgets. You will achieve these objectives by working collaboratively with your team and subordinate supervisors.

About Michels Construction, Inc.

Michels Construction, Inc. is a family-owned and operated business that is proud to be one of North America’s largest and most diversified energy and infrastructure contractors. We invest significantly in our employees, providing an average of $5,000 per employee annually for training and development. Our culture rewards hard work and dedication with limitless opportunities for career advancement.
